Applying auto-corrections
- [Instructor] In this movie we'll look at how to improve photos using the auto correction features in Photoshop. But first let's make sure we understand what color correction is. Generally speaking color correction is the process of adjusting the colors in an image so they more accurately represent the real world colors of the subject for output in print or just on screen. When the overall colors in an image are skewed in a particular way so they don't match the real world colors we say that the image has a color cast. And in that case you need to correct all the colors in the image. Other times you might need to target color corrections to a specific range of colors while leaving the rest untouched. And you should be able to demonstrate both of these things for the ACA. In terms of tools for color correction, in the image menu you have three auto adjustments.
